Overview

Jin Zhu is affiliated with the Chinese Academy of Sciences in China. Their research primarily focuses on materials science and engineering, with significant contributions in biomaterials, polymers and plastics, biomedical engineering, process chemistry and technology, and organic chemistry.

They have made extensive studies in the following main topics of work:

  • Biodegradable polymer synthesis and properties
  • Polymer composites and self-healing
  • Carbon dioxide utilization in catalysis
  • Catalysis for biomass conversion
  • Advanced cellulose research studies
  • Supercapacitor materials and fabrication
  • Lignin and wood chemistry
